Science Teacher – Secondary School (Denton, Greater Manchester)
Start Date: September | Full-Time | 1-Year Temporary Contract | Paid to Scale

A thriving and inclusive secondary school in Denton, Greater Manchester is seeking a dedicated and inspiring Science Teacher to join their team on a full-year temporary contract starting September.

This is an excellent opportunity for an experienced teacher or an ECT looking to develop their career in a supportive, forward-thinking environment. You’ll be delivering engaging lessons across KS3 and KS4, with the support of a well-resourced department and strong leadership team.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Teach Science (Biology, Chemistry, and/or Physics) across KS3 and KS4

  • Plan, prepare, and deliver high-quality lessons in line with curriculum standards

  • Assess, track, and report on student progress

  • Create a positive and inclusive classroom culture that promotes curiosity and learning

  • Contribute to departmental planning and school initiatives

Requirements:

  • Qualified Teacher Status (QTS) – essential

  • Strong subject knowledge across the science disciplines

  • Effective classroom management and differentiation skills

  • Passion for science and commitment to student progress

  • Willingness to participate in the wider life of the school
